Key Bus Companies

Identifying the key bus companies operating between Puerto Colombia and Barranquilla is crucial for a reliable commute. Several companies provide this service, each with its unique offerings in terms of comfort, frequency, and price. Knowing the major players allows you to compare services and choose the one that best fits your needs and preferences. Let's take a closer look at some of the most prominent bus companies on this route.

One of the well-known companies is Transmecar, which has a long-standing reputation for reliability and frequent service. Their buses are generally comfortable, and they operate on a regular schedule, making them a popular choice for daily commuters. Another prominent company is Cootransa, recognized for its extensive network and coverage of various routes within the region. Cootransa buses are easily identifiable and often provide multiple stops throughout Barranquilla, making them convenient for reaching different parts of the city. In addition to these larger companies, there are also smaller, local operators that offer bus services between Puerto Colombia and Barranquilla. While these may not have the same level of brand recognition, they can sometimes provide a more direct or faster route, especially during peak hours.

Schedules and Frequency

Understanding the schedules and frequency of buses running from Puerto Colombia to Barranquilla is vital for effective time management. The bus service’s regularity can significantly impact your daily routine, whether you’re commuting to work, attending school, or simply exploring the city. Knowing when the buses operate and how often they run will help you plan your day more efficiently and avoid unnecessary waiting times. Let’s explore what you need to know about bus schedules and frequency on this route.

The frequency of buses between Puerto Colombia and Barranquilla typically varies depending on the time of day and day of the week. During peak hours, such as early morning and late afternoon, buses tend to run more frequently, often every 10 to 15 minutes. This increased frequency caters to the high demand from commuters traveling to and from work or school. However, during off-peak hours, such as midday or late evenings, the frequency may decrease, with buses running every 30 to 45 minutes. On weekends and holidays, the schedule may also differ, with fewer buses operating compared to weekdays.

Fares and Payment Methods

Knowing the fares and payment methods for the bus route between Puerto Colombia and Barranquilla is essential for a smooth and hassle-free journey. Understanding the cost of the trip and the accepted forms of payment will help you avoid any surprises and ensure you're prepared for your commute. Let's delve into the details of bus fares and how you can pay for your ride.

The bus fares on this route are generally affordable, making it a popular transportation option for many people. However, the exact fare can vary depending on factors such as the bus company, the time of day, and any special promotions that may be available. Typically, the fare is a fixed amount for the entire route between Puerto Colombia and Barranquilla, regardless of where you get on or off the bus. It’s always a good idea to have small denominations of currency available, as bus drivers may not always have change for larger bills. Keep an eye out for any fare increases, which can sometimes occur due to rising fuel costs or other economic factors. Bus companies usually announce fare changes in advance, so it’s helpful to stay informed by checking their websites or social media pages.

As for payment methods, the most common way to pay for your bus ride is with cash. Bus drivers typically accept cash payments directly when you board the bus. Tips for a Smooth Bus Ride

Ensuring a smooth bus ride from Puerto Colombia to Barranquilla involves more than just knowing the route and schedule. By following a few simple tips, you can significantly enhance your commuting experience and avoid common pitfalls. These tips cover everything from safety and comfort to navigating the local customs of bus travel. Let's explore some practical advice to make your bus journey as pleasant as possible.

Plan Ahead: Before heading to the bus stop, check the schedule and allow extra time for potential delays. Knowing the approximate departure time will help you avoid rushing and reduce stress. Also, consider the time of day, as peak hours tend to be more crowded, and plan accordingly.

Arrive Early: Arriving at the bus stop a few minutes early gives you time to secure a good seat and avoid the last-minute rush. This is particularly important during busy periods when buses can fill up quickly.

Secure Your Belongings: Keep your valuables close and be aware of your surroundings. Avoid displaying expensive items, such as smartphones or jewelry, which could attract unwanted attention. Use a bag or backpack that you can keep within sight and reach at all times.

Stay Informed: Pay attention to announcements and be aware of the bus route. If you're unsure about your stop, ask the bus driver or a fellow passenger for assistance. Many locals are happy to help and can provide valuable information.

Be Mindful of Others: Respect fellow passengers by keeping noise levels down and avoiding disruptive behavior. Offer your seat to elderly, pregnant, or disabled individuals. A little courtesy goes a long way in making the ride more enjoyable for everyone.

Stay Hydrated: Especially during hot weather, bring a bottle of water to stay hydrated. The bus can get stuffy, and having water on hand will help you stay comfortable throughout the journey.

Learn Basic Spanish Phrases: Knowing a few basic Spanish phrases can be incredibly helpful, especially if you need to ask for directions or information. Simple phrases like "¿Dónde está...?" (Where is...?) and "¿Cuánto cuesta?" (How much does it cost?) can make communication easier.

Download Offline Maps: Consider downloading offline maps of Barranquilla on your smartphone. This can be useful if you lose your way or need to find alternative routes without relying on internet connectivity.

Pack Light: Avoid carrying excessive luggage or bulky items that could inconvenience other passengers. If you have a lot of baggage, consider using a taxi or other transportation option.

Keep an Eye on Your Stop: As the bus approaches your destination, be prepared to disembark quickly and safely. Signal the driver in advance by pressing the stop request button or verbally indicating that you want to get off at the next stop.
